1 The emergency department remains an important frontier for work in judicious prescribing, but opiate analgesia remains a valuable tool for the initial treatment of a variety of presentations. The addition of naloxone to the tablets may also provide a confounder in terms of the analgesia provided.

Do heroin overdose patients require observation after receiving naloxone? Guest Skeptic: Dr. Richard Hamilton (@RJHamiltonMD) is Chair of the Department of Emergency Medicine at Drexel University College of Medicine.
